Transaction fc58561dac9147c850f3563ad26d52c9888c3bfda28d6340206e6aa9ff2b4938
1 Input
1 Output
-
fc58561dac9147c850f3563ad26d52c9888c3bfda28d6340206e6aa9ff2b4938:0
- value
- 6847867
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d401628b70865104af9a4691ba69040ca4a4eeb2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LKyutw4JA7PCcqyEKCTkK5J25brty6Szn